reSee.it Video Transcript AI Summary
At 5:29:45 Mountain War time, a blinding light illuminated the Jornada del Muertos, evoking a sense of awe and dread. The event left people speechless, with some laughing, some crying, and most remaining silent. The speaker recalled a passage from the Bhagavad Gita where Vishnu transforms into a destructive form, declaring, "Now I am become death, the destroyer of worlds." This moment made everyone reflect on the profound impact of what had occurred.
